CUCM 8 ISO Free Download: A Complete Guide to Cisco Unified Communications Manager
If you are looking for a reliable and powerful VoIP solution for your business or organization, you might want to consider Cisco Unified Communications Manager (CUCM). CUCM is a software-based call-processing system that provides voice, video, messaging, mobility, and presence services. CUCM can handle up to 40,000 users and 10,000 devices per cluster, and supports a wide range of Cisco and third-party devices, such as IP phones, gateways, routers, switches, firewalls, and more.

How to Install CUCM 8 ISO on Your PC or Virtual Machine
Installing CUCM 8 ISO on your PC or virtual machine is not difficult either, but you need to follow some steps carefully. Here is how to install CUCM 8 ISO on your PC or virtual machine:
First, you need to have a PC or virtual machine that meets the minimum requirements for running CUCM 8. The minimum requirements are: A processor with at least 2 GHz speed and two cores.
A memory of at least 2 GB RAM.
A hard disk of at least 80 GB with at least 30 GB free space.
A DVD drive or a USB port.
A network adapter that supports TCP/IP.
Next, you need to burn the CUCM 8 ISO file to a DVD or create a bootable USB drive with it. You can use a program like ImgBurn or Rufus to do this.
Then, you need to insert the DVD or USB drive into your PC or virtual machine and boot from it. You might need to change the boot order in your BIOS settings to do this.
After that, you need to follow the installation wizard that will guide you through the installation process. You will need to accept the license agreement, choose the installation type (basic or advanced), configure the network settings, set the administrator password, and select the time zone and NTP server.
Finally, you need to wait for the installation to complete and reboot your PC or virtual machine. The installation might take up to an hour depending on your hardware configuration.
